FRAGOMEN’S SYDNEY team closed the doors on its O’Connell Street offices on Monday and it has relocated to larger premises at 201 Elizabeth Street.

The move has come in response to the significant expansion of the firm’s Sydney team, which has grown from 30 staff to 80 in the last five years.
The firm has moved away from the more traditional law firm layout, instead opting for an open-plan approach. The new office also features a dual-use staff and clients area.
“It’s a large space which, for the most part, will be available for staff and is set up in a café-style arrangement, but we will also be able to use that space for client seminars and presentations, and things like that,” the firm’s managing partner, Robert Walsh, said.
“It’s a bit of a different approach that we’ve taken to try and accommodate the staff interests as well as making sure that we’ve got appropriate space for presentations for clients.”
